Dearborn Heights, MI Demographics
A map of Dearborn Heights's Population by Race
Race | Population | Percent |
---|---|---|
White | 49,946 | 78.9% |
Black | 6,091 | 9.6% |
Hispanic | 3,141 | 5.0% |
Multiracial | 2,629 | 4.2% |
Asian | 1,055 | 1.7% |
Native American/Other | 430 | 0.7% |
Dearborn Heights, Michigan had a population of 63,292 in 2020. It was 78.9% White, 9.6% Black, 1.7% Asian, 5.0% Hispanic, 0.7% Native American/Other, and 4.2% Multiracial. This map presents the population of Dearborn Heights, with one dot drawn for each person counted in the 2020 Census, color-coded by race.
Of the 745 places in Michigan, Dearborn Heights is the 19th most populous. This ranking is based on the Census definition of a place, which includes incorporated places like cities, towns, and villages, as well as unincorporated census-designated places (CDPs).
